Output cc86939b6114de295a256b4de241335e1f0d4b1cbb32fe1fdd64cdc15d029e5e:1

value
505630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c590d3955e6d44d3a2f89c30daac558a5749306 OP_EQUAL
address
3BZuagLLdq2eh6tr9AfnvT9ZKT8p8BKjwJ
transaction
cc86939b6114de295a256b4de241335e1f0d4b1cbb32fe1fdd64cdc15d029e5e
spent
true